Yeah i tryed searching on the rcmp site and couldnt find anything
Yeap, a quick search on RCMP didn't prove useful, hence the visit to CGN; No more luck I'd say -> *Some guy* implied that blans are fine, but ... yeah, wathever

A second search around RCMP's playground led me to this:

A4. As set out in the Firearms Act, "firearm" means:
Devices designed exclusively for signalling, for notifying of distress, for firing blank cartridges or for firing stud cartridges, explosive-driven rivets or other industrial projectiles;
Interesting, that'd means even ramsets are considered firearms, according to the firearm act (and criminal code, but that's no surprise)

Continuing reading and stuff

edit: I created a topic there ->

A reply to above post support that blanks can be bought without license

I guess the questions that remains are:
Can the VTG be imported, and will they be allowed by the community in general?

From the video in OP, they seem to output, albeit small and short lived, a flame; I'm not sure they would cause any real fire-risk but I'm no specialist on the matter. I'm curious to know if anyone more knowledgeable in the area could pitch in?
Real life comparison,

GBBR- bang bang -- Giggle

AEG-- merrrzip merrzip -- meh

